  • One of the primary functions of an overlocker is to sew and trim fabric edges simultaneously. This capability allows for quick and efficient sewing, significantly reducing the time it takes to finish a garment. When working with woven fabrics, the overlocker can quickly create clean and professional seams that do not fray, ensuring the longevity of clothing items. Additionally, the overlocking process often features a rolled hem function, which is particularly useful for lightweight and delicate materials like chiffon or organza, providing a neat finish without the bulk of a traditional hem.

  • At its core, the zig zag stitch machine combines the basic features of traditional sewing machines with the added functionality of creating a zig zag pattern. This unique stitch is formed by the machine's needle moving side to side while also stitching forward, allowing seamstresses to produce a variety of stitch widths and lengths. The adjustable settings on a zig zag stitch machine allow for customization, making it suitable for different types of fabric and sewing projects.

  • One of the significant advantages of machine embroidery in quilting is the ability to customize designs. Many quilting machines come with built-in editing software, allowing users to resize, rotate, and combine different elements to create a unique pattern. This feature empowers quilters to personalize their projects, adding their touch and making each quilt a true reflection of their style.

  • An auto cutter sewing machine combines advanced technology with traditional sewing processes. It is equipped with automatic cutting features that streamline the cutting and sewing operations, allowing for a more efficient workflow. Unlike conventional sewing machines, which often require manual cutting of fabrics, the auto cutter automates this step, ensuring that patterns are cut with precision and speed.
